ROBERT S. HILLAS joined Envirogen, Inc., as Chairman, President
and Chief Executive Officer in 1998 after over 25 years as a
venture capitalist and business developer. He joined Envirogen
from E.M. Warburg, Pincus & Co., where he was a Managing Director
and lead partner for environmental investments. Mr. Hillas has
been engaged in business development in the environmental field
since the mid-1970s. During that time he has worked with
companies in the solid waste, water and wastewater, recycling,
remediation, and analytical fields. Until its acquisition by
Vivendi, Mr. Hillas served as a Director of United States Filter
Corporation. Profile
